from datetime import datetime
import os
import time
import requests
import zipfile
import io
import json


[docs]class FileGetter: """Handles the download of GitHub repositories and extracting the useful files""" def __init__(self): self.authenticated = False with open("../../config.json", 'r') as json_file: json_data = json.load(json_file) if json_data['github'] and json_data['github']['username'] and json_data['github']['password']: self.authenticated = True self.username = json_data['github']['username'] self.password = json_data['github']['password'] @staticmethod def __update_meta(target_directory): """ Updates the download time and popualtes it with any necessary info in the json file to the current time in target directory. :param target_directory: Directory to update the json file :return: Nothing """ # Don't do anything if there is no directory if not os.path.exists(target_directory): return file_path = target_directory + "/repo.json" try: # Makes sure we have the file, otherwise create it if not os.path.exists(file_path): with open(file_path, "w") as json_file: json.dump("{}", json_file) # parse json if it's there with open(file_path, "r") as json_file: json_data = json.load(json_file) # new date json_data["master_download_date"] = datetime.today().strftime('%Y-%m-%d %H:%M') with open(file_path, "w") as json_file: json.dump(json_data, json_file) except Exception as e: print("File Not Found", e)
[docs] @staticmethod def download_all_files(repo_urls, target_directories=None, username=None, password=None): """ Handles the downloading of ZIP archives and extracting the appropriate files into the target directory. :param repo_urls: get the list of URLs to repositories. URLs must be to the top level of the repositories :type: str :param target_directories: File directory to store the files :type: str :param username: the github username. :type: str :param password: the github password. :type: str :return: Nothing """ try: # Convert any input into a list. This is so that I only have to create a loop for lists later on if type(repo_urls) is str: repo_urls = [repo_urls] if type(target_directories) is str: target_directories = [target_directories] # Attempt to generate a name for the target directory if there is not one already if target_directories is None and len(repo_urls) == 1: target_directories = [repo_urls[0].split("/")[3] + "_" + repo_urls[0].split("/")[4]] print(target_directories[0]) # Don't want to download files from multiple repos into one folder, do we? if len(repo_urls) != len(target_directories): print("Length of list of URLs must be either 1 or the same as the length of the list of target directories") return # Does the actual work. Iterates through repo URLs, and stores files from them to corresponding folder for repo_url, target_directory in list(zip(repo_urls, target_directories)): try: target_subdirectory = target_directory + "/Unfiltered" # Create the directories needed to make sure files have a place to be stored if not os.path.exists(target_directory): os.mkdir(target_directory) if not os.path.exists(target_subdirectory): os.mkdir(target_subdirectory) # print(target_subdirectory) shows the folder # Download the zip of the repository if username is not None and password is not None: response = requests.get(repo_url + "/archive/master.zip", auth=(username, password)) else: response = requests.get(repo_url + "/archive/master.zip") # test for 403 if response.status_code == 403: # get time that we need to wait and wait for that time. print("uh oh, rate limited!") # wait their time if found limit = response.headers if "X-RateLimit-Reset" in limit: wait = int(limit["X-RateLimit-Reset"]) - datetime.today().timestamp() time.sleep(wait + 1) else: time.sleep(120) # wait 2 minutes then try again. # download zip archive = zipfile.ZipFile(io.BytesIO(response.content)) # Save the appropriate files into target_subdirectory. Change file names so they are unique while being # stored in the same directory for i in archive.namelist(): if i.endswith(".c"): with open(target_subdirectory + "/" + i.replace("/", "_"), "wb") as f: f.write(archive.read(i)) FileGetter.__update_meta(target_directory) except Exception as e: print("Zip files error", e) pass except Exception as e: print("Download all files error", e) pass
